Output 580ba69bdfbcac198396b4202237cedcc1fbd2dfe4177d2941e485b0d444ec2d:157

value
129966
script pubkey
OP_0 OP_PUSHBYTES_20 3ade473ac4c1a43a3debf5ee4d9834c9d042f611
address
bc1q8t0ywwkycxjr500t7hhymxp5e8gy9as38nz6vf
transaction
580ba69bdfbcac198396b4202237cedcc1fbd2dfe4177d2941e485b0d444ec2d
spent
true